Success factors for UIC
The UIC model: working with Business Coaches
UIC doesn’t take ownership in the companies
UIC doesn't take any rental risks
Clear, distinct and mutual demands between the companies and UIC
The companies appreciate the contribution from UIC - its is not free of charge
How have the companies developed 2006
Company data 2006 (previous year)
Turnover 9,3 million EUR (6,2)
117 full-time employees (87)
Net income -2,5 million EUR (-1,2)
Tax revenues 4 million EUR (2,7)
Investments in the companies 2006
4,6 million EUR in public investments (inc. inv. from holding companies and Innovationsbron)
5,4 million EUR in private venture capital
Contribution to society
The return of investments in UIC made by society
7,9 times invested money 2006 (5,3 excluding Alumni)
29 new full-time employees 2006

Incubator companies 2006
UIC Business Start: Two programs, 30 participants
UIC Business Lab: Three programs, 20 companies
UIC Business Accelerator: 14 companies
A total of 33 companies in UIC incubator during the period
